1. What Is a Container House

A container house is a dwelling built from steel shipping containers. These standardized metal boxes originally transport goods across oceans. Architects and builders transform them into modern homes using either new or used containers.

1.1 Standard Container Dimensions

Container TypeDimensionsSquare Footage
20-foot container20ft x 8ft x 8.5ft160 sq ft
40-foot container40ft x 8ft x 8.5ft320 sq ft
40-foot high cube40ft x 8ft x 9.5ft320 sq ft (extra height)

1.2 Container Pricing

ConditionDescriptionPrice Range
One-trip (like new)Barely used, near-perfect condition$5,000 – $8,000
Cargo-worthyGood structural condition$2,500 – $4,500
Wind and water tightServiceable condition$1,500 – $3,000
As-isNeeds repairs$1,000 – $2,000

6.2 Foundation Options

Foundation TypeCost RangeBest Used For
Pier foundation$3,000 – $6,000Level sites, single containers
Strip foundation$4,000 – $8,000Multi-container builds
Slab foundation$5,000 – $10,000Permanent structures
Concrete footings$2,000 – $5,000Light or temporary builds

6.3 Insulation Options

Insulation TypeR-Value per InchCost per Sq FtClimate Recommendation
Spray foamR-6 to R-7$1.50 – $3.00All climates
Rigid foam boardsR-5$0.80 – $1.50Moderate climates
Mineral woolR-4$1.00 – $2.00Cold to moderate

Recommended R-Values by Climate

ClimateRecommended R-Value
Hot climatesR-13 to R-19
Moderate climatesR-19 to R-25
Cold climatesR-25 to R-38

9. Container House Advantages and Disadvantages

9.1 Advantages

AdvantageDetails
Cost Savings30–50% less than traditional homes; reduced labor and material waste
Speed of ConstructionFactory-built units ready in weeks; on-site assembly in days
DurabilitySteel withstands harsh weather; earthquake and hurricane resistant; 25+ year lifespan
SustainabilityRecycles existing steel; reduces construction waste; integrates green systems
FlexibilityModular expansion; portable; adaptable layouts; multiple design options

9.2 Disadvantages

DisadvantageDetails
Size LimitationsStandard containers only 8 feet wide; low ceiling height
Insulation ChallengesMetal conducts heat/cold; condensation issues without quality insulation
Permits and ZoningSome areas prohibit container homes; financing can be difficult
Structural ModificationsCutting weakens structure; requires professional engineering; reinforcement adds cost
Rust and CorrosionRequires regular rust treatment; coastal areas face additional challenges

13. Maintenance Guide

13.1 Inspection Schedule

FrequencyItems to Inspect
MonthlyRoof leaks, window/door seals, plumbing leaks, HVAC filters, pest signs
QuarterlyExterior paint/coating, rust spots, foundation settling, caulking, drainage
AnnuallyFull roof inspection, structural integrity, all systems service, insulation, exterior treatments

13.2 Rust Prevention

StageAction
PreventionApply quality primer and paint; maintain roof coating; keep drainage clear
DetectionInspect quarterly; check all exterior seams and penetrations
TreatmentWire brush affected area; apply rust converter; prime and repaint; monitor

13.3 Heating and Cooling Options

System TypeOptions
HeatingMini-split heat pumps, radiant floor heating, traditional HVAC, wood/pellet stoves
CoolingMini-split AC, central AC, ceiling fans, shade structures, reflective roof coating

FAQ

  1. How much does a container house cost?

    Container homes cost between $10,000 and $500,000+ depending on size, finish, and build method — typically 30–50% less than traditional construction. A basic single-container home (160–320 sq ft) costs $10,000–$60,000. A mid-range 2–3 bedroom home (640–1,000 sq ft) runs $80,000–$160,000. Luxury multi-container homes (1,200–2,500 sq ft) cost $150,000–$500,000+.

  2. What is the cheapest way to build a container house?

    The cheapest method is a single-container DIY conversion using a used 40ft container, costing as little as $10,000–$30,000. To minimize costs: buy a used wind-and-water-tight container ($1,500–$3,000), use a pier foundation ($3,000–$6,000), do modifications and finishing yourself, avoid structural cuts, and keep the floor plan simple.

  3. Can you get a mortgage on a container house?

    es, mortgages are available for container homes but requirements are stricter than traditional homes. The home must be on a permanent foundation, meet local building codes, and pass a property appraisal. Expect a 20–30% down payment. Local credit unions and community banks are the most likely to approve. Construction loans (6–10% interest) are another option, and many buyers simply pay cash.

  4. How long does it take to build a container house?

    A container house takes 2 to 8 months to build. A prefab factory-built home is ready in 8–12 weeks. A DIY build takes 3–6 months. A contractor-built home takes 4–8 months. By comparison, a traditional house takes 6–12 months.

  5. How many shipping containers do I need for a house?

    One 40ft container gives 320 sq ft — suitable for a studio. Two containers give 640 sq ft for a 1-bedroom home. Three to four containers create 960–1,280 sq ft for a 2–3 bedroom home. Six to eight containers provide 1,920–2,560 sq ft for a large family home. Most families need at least four 40-foot containers for a comfortable 3-bedroom layout.

  6. Are container houses legal?

    Container houses are legal in most countries but always require building permits, zoning approval, and compliance with local building codes. In the USA, regulations vary by state — Texas, California, Colorado, Oregon, and North Carolina are among the most container-home friendly. In the UK, planning permission is required. In Australia, development approval is mandatory. Always verify local zoning laws before purchasing land or containers.
